Paleo Bourbon Glazed Salmon

Dive into a perfect fusion of bold flavors with this Paleo Bourbon Glazed Salmon recipe—a deliciously healthy twist on a classic dish! Succulent salmon fillets are seared to golden perfection and coated in a rich glaze made from bourbon, coconut aminos, raw honey, and a zingy blend of garlic, ginger, and apple cider vinegar. This easy yet elegant recipe is oven-finished to seal in the sweet and savory flavors, creating a caramelized crust that pairs beautifully with the tender, flaky salmon. Topped with fresh green onions, a splash of lemon juice, and optional sesame seeds, this dish is as beautiful to present as it is delicious to eat. Ready in just 30 minutes, it’s Paleo-friendly, gluten-free, and perfect for impressing guests or elevating your weeknight dinner.

Image of Paleo Bourbon Glazed Salmon
Prep Time:15 mins
Cook Time:15 mins
Total Time:30 mins
Servings: 4

Ingredients

  • 4 pieces salmon fillets
  • 1 teaspoon sea sal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ons coconut oil
  • 0.25 cup bourbon
  • 0.25 cup coconut aminos
  • 0.25 cup raw honey
  • 2 tablespoons apple cider vinegar
  • 3 units gar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 teaspoon ginger, grated
  • 2 tablespoons lemon juice
  • 2 units green onions, chopped
  • 2 teaspoons sesame seeds (optional)

Directions

Step 1

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C).

Step 2

Season the salmon fillets with sea salt and ground black pepper on both sides.

Step 3

Heat coconut oil in a large ovenproof skillet over medium-high heat.

Step 4

Once the oil is hot, sear the salmon fillets for about 2-3 minutes on each side, until they develop a nice golden crust.

Step 5

Remove the salmon from the skillet and set aside.

Step 6

In the same skillet, reduce the heat to medium and pour in bourbon. Allow it to simmer for 1-2 minutes until slightly reduced.

Step 7

Add coconut aminos, raw honey, apple cider vinegar, minced garlic, and grated ginger to the skillet. Stir well to combine.

Step 8

Cook the mixture for about 3-4 minutes, stirring occasionally, until it thickens slightly into a glaze.

Step 9

Return the salmon fillets to the skillet, spooning the glaze generously over each piece.

Step 10

Transfer the skillet to the preheated oven and bake for 5-7 minutes, or until the salmon is cooked through and flakes easily with a fork.

Step 11

Remove from the oven and sprinkle lemon juice over the salmon.

Step 12

Garnish with chopped green onions and sesame seeds, if using, before serving.

Step 13

Serve hot with your choice of Paleo-friendly sides.
